Transaction 43ef414598056cc86568a8547bfe7c292b8b72ab497fc51534bb76e98fe5efba
1 Input
1 Output
-
43ef414598056cc86568a8547bfe7c292b8b72ab497fc51534bb76e98fe5efba:0
- value
- 17490000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f883fc62919b149fbc38869f6d8467f21f0a074 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13sjAhgTqyBtjPGH2nCwJipmSWpgdy4VJ4